Procedure
3-hydroxypropyl 2-propylpentanoate (2.08 g, 10.3 mmol) was dissolved in 120 ml of acetone. 3.1 ml of a solution of Jones Reagent (prepared by dissolving 26.72 g of chromium trioxide in 23 ml of concentrated sulfuric acid, and then diluting the mixture to 100 ml with water) was added. Propan-2-ol (5 ml) was added to the reaction mixture which was filtered through a pad of celite. The filtrate was washed with 0.01 M HCl solution (3×50 ml), dried over sodium sulfate, filtered and concentrated under reduced pressure. The crude product (2.05 g, 9.5 mmol, 92%) was used in the next step without any further purification.
